5.2.27 DR3 - Maximum positive weight for zero setting at start-up

Zero setting means automatic zero setting on the scale when the power supply is
switched on.
If the zero setting when switching on the supply voltage has been activated then
the definition will limit the affect of the function. The reference point for the
effectiveness of the limitation is not the current weight, it is the weight that was
displayed by the scale without a previous zero setting.
5.2.28 DR3 - Maximum negative weight for zero setting
The current gross weight of the scale is defined as zero for zero setting.
For the zero setting, the definition can be used to limit the influence of the function.
The reference point for the effectiveness of the limitation is not the current gross
weight, it is the weight that was displayed by the scale without a previous zero
setting.
On scales in calibratable operation, the restriction between the negative and
positive weight for zero setting is 4% of the maximum weighing range.
5.2.29 DR3 - Maximum positive weight for zero setting
For the zero setting, the definition can be used to limit the influence of the function.
The reference point for the effectiveness of the limitation is not the current weight,
it is the weight that was displayed by the scale without a previous zero setting.
On scales in calibratable operation, the restriction between the negative and
positive weight for zero setting is 4% of the maximum weighing range.

5.2.31 DR3 - Load cell type
The following load cell types can be connected to the SIWAREX FTA:
-
Analog load cells (DMS full bridge)
-
Sensors made by METTLER TOLEDO, type WM and WMH
-
Sensors made by Wipotec, Kaiserslautern
-
Sensors made by Pesa, Pfäffikon/Switzerland
